Guest Yanikoski Posted May 9, 2003 Posted May 9, 2003 The 403b) & 457(b) Primer Plus (Ellie Lowder & Kristi Cook) is the best thing out there for the practitioner and marketer. It addresses broader issues and does so from the point of view of someone really trying to serve these markets. The 403(b) Answer Book is also a great resource, but is best used to answer specific, technical questions. It provides extensive legal references for its answers and is highly reliable. Both books are great, and each covers some of what the other does, but they are not substitutes for one another. If you're serious about this business, you should have both of them!
